Understanding Thermostat Technology: From Manual to Smart

Manual Thermostats

Early-generation manual thermostats rely on bimetallic strips or mercury switches. They offer:

  • Basic temperature control only
  • No scheduling or remote access
  • Higher risk of temperature swings due to slow response time
  • Limited energy efficiency

Programmable Thermostats

Programmable models introduced user-defined schedules. Typical functions include:

  • Daily or weekly temperature settings
  • Vacation modes to prevent wasted runtime
  • Basic digital displays
  • Battery or hard-wired power options

Despite these advantages, programming complexity sometimes discourages homeowners from taking full advantage.

Smart Wi-Fi Thermostats

Smart thermostats deliver the most advanced feature set:

  • Real-time weather integration for proactive adjustments
  • Geofencing that adapts settings when occupants leave or return
  • Voice command compatibility with virtual assistants
  • Detailed energy reports and learning algorithms
  • Over-the-air firmware updates that future-proof the device

How Thermostat Upgrades Improve HVAC Efficiency

Energy management begins with accurate temperature sensing and precise system cycling. When HEP performs a thermostat upgrade, several efficiency benefits emerge:

  • Reduced short-cycling that leads to excessive wear on compressors and blowers
  • Lower runtime duration during mild weather, thanks to adaptive learning features
  • Optimized staging in multi-stage furnaces or heat pumps
  • Balanced humidity control through integrated dehumidification and comfort profiles
  • Minimized temperature deviations that force unnecessary energy consumption

According to regional energy audits, a smart thermostat can save up to 10–12% on heating and 15% on cooling for South Pittsburg homeowners, provided the device is properly installed and configured.

Common Signs South Pittsburg Homeowners Need a Thermostat Upgrade

Homeowners often tolerate subtle thermostat issues for months or years without realizing the cost implications. Look for these indicators:

  • Temperature readings differ from actual room feel
  • Frequent manual adjustments to stay comfortable
  • HVAC system runs continuously or fails to reach setpoint
  • Old thermostat lacks touch screen, Wi-Fi, or scheduling options
  • Utility bills increase with no change in usage habits
  • Visible wear, cracked casing, or faded LCD screens

The HEP Approach to Seamless Thermostat Upgrades

Pre-Upgrade Assessment

Every project begins with a comprehensive evaluation:

  • Inspection of wiring, transformer voltage, and system staging
  • Verification of compatibility with heat pump, gas furnace, or dual-fuel equipment
  • Discussion of homeowner lifestyle, comfort priorities, and energy goals
  • Identification of optimal mounting location for accurate temperature sensing

Precision Installation

HEP licensed technicians follow best-practice protocols:

  • Safe removal of the old thermostat with power shut-off at the breaker
  • Labeling and securing low-voltage wires to prevent miswiring
  • Installing a new trim plate when needed to cover wall imperfections
  • Level mounting to ensure proper sensor orientation
  • Firmware updates and Wi-Fi network integration

Post-Installation Calibration

After physical installation, HEP completes an in-depth commissioning process:

  • Verification of heat, cool, fan, and auxiliary stages
  • Calibration of temperature offset to match calibrated thermometers
  • Custom schedule programming or tutorial for homeowners wanting manual control
  • Activation of energy-saving features such as adaptive recovery and smart setbacks
  • Testing alerts for air filter reminders and equipment diagnostics

Compatibility With Existing HVAC Systems

South Pittsburg residences feature varied HVAC footprints—central air with gas furnaces, heat pump packages, mini-splits, or geothermal units. HEP technicians determine compatibility factors like:

  • C-wire availability or alternative power solutions (e.g., power extenders)
  • Multi-speed blower signaling for variable-speed air handlers
  • Heat pump reversing valve orientation and balance points
  • Integration with humidifiers, dehumidifiers, or energy-recovery ventilators
  • Line-voltage vs. low-voltage control requirements in older electric baseboard setups

Custom wiring adapters or relay modules often allow installation without costly equipment replacement.

Seasonal Considerations: Performance in Humid Summers and Chilly Winters

South Pittsburg’s climate calls for adaptive control strategies:

  • High outdoor humidity often triggers long cooling runtimes; modern thermostats leverage dehumidification cycles without overcooling the space.
  • Winter temperature drops require precise heat staging to keep occupants warm without skyrocketing gas usage.
  • Swing seasons benefit from algorithms that decide whether to heat or cool during 24-hour periods of sharp fluctuation.
  • Frost protection modes prevent frozen pipes in rarely occupied vacation properties by maintaining safe baselines.

Troubleshooting Myths About Thermostat Upgrades

Misinformation can deter homeowners from reaping upgrade benefits. Common myths debunked:

  • Myth: Smart thermostats are too complicated.
    Reality: Learning algorithms handle most temperature decisions automatically.

  • Myth: Older HVAC systems cannot work with new thermostats.
    Reality: Wiring adapters and careful configuration by HEP often bridge the gap.

  • Myth: Thermostat upgrades provide minor savings.
    Reality: Data from utility studies confirms double-digit efficiency gains when devices are correctly installed.

  • Myth: Wi-Fi outages leave the thermostat useless.
    Reality: All modern thermostats retain local control even if internet access lapses.

Retrofitting Historic South Pittsburg Residences With Modern Controls

Many historic homes near the downtown district feature plaster walls, knob-and-tube wiring, and ornate molding that complicate modern thermostat installation. HEP addresses these challenges with tailored solutions:

  • Use of wireless sensor nodes that reduce disruptive wall drilling
  • Low-profile backplates that preserve decorative trim details
  • Battery-powered smart thermostats that eliminate the need for a dedicated C-wire
  • Color-matched paint touch-ups to keep heritage interiors pristine
  • Careful routing of new control cabling through existing chases or basement joists

This preservation-minded approach ensures owners of Victorian, Craftsman, or early farmstead properties can embrace cutting-edge HVAC management while maintaining architectural integrity.

Indoor Air Quality Enhancements Enabled by Thermostat Upgrades

Upgraded thermostats do more than manage temperature; they play a pivotal role in healthier indoor environments:

  • Integrated particulate and CO₂ sensors trigger ventilation cycles during cooking, cleaning, or large gatherings
  • Filter change alerts track blower hours rather than generic calendar dates, resulting in timely replacements
  • Adaptive fan circulation modes mix air evenly to prevent stratification and stagnant pockets
  • Optional UV-light module monitoring reminds homeowners when germicidal bulbs need service
  • Humidity graphs highlight patterns that may encourage mold growth, prompting proactive dehumidifier settings
